1. What Happened at the CrossFit Games in Fort Worth?

The CrossFit Games in Fort Worth was marked by tragedy when Serbian athlete Lazar Ðukić drowned during the run-swim event. The Tarrant County Medical Examiner’s Office ruled the cause of death as accidental drowning.

Lazar Ðukić, a 28-year-old Serbian athlete, tragically drowned on August 8 during a run-swim event at Marine Creek Lake, the opening day of the CrossFit Games. He went underwater around 8 a.m. and was recovered approximately two hours later. 1.3. Who Was Lazar Đukić?

Lazar Ðukić was a 28-year-old Serbian athlete and a prominent figure in the CrossFit community. He had competed in the CrossFit Games since 2021 and had consistently placed in the top 10.

Before his CrossFit career, Ðukić was a water polo player in Serbia, which gave him a strong athletic background. His dedication and performance in previous CrossFit Games made him a well-respected and admired athlete. According to the CrossFit Games website, Ðukić aimed to reach “the podium” during the 2024 games. His untimely death was a shock to the CrossFit community, with many athletes and fans expressing their condolences.

2. What Was The Immediate Aftermath of Lazar Đukić’s Drowning?

The immediate aftermath of Lazar Ðukić’s drowning involved the cancellation of the remaining events scheduled for the first day of the CrossFit Games. The Games resumed the following day with a tribute to Ðukić, after discussions with athletes and his family.

The decision to continue the games was met with mixed reactions, particularly after Ðukić’s brother, Luka, criticized the organizers’ handling of the situation. The CrossFit community mourned the loss, and a GoFundMe campaign was launched to support Ðukić’s family, raising over $770,000.

2.1. How Did CrossFit Games Organizers Respond Initially?

CrossFit Games organizers initially canceled the remaining events for the first day and expressed condolences to the Ðukić family. They decided to continue the games the following day after consultations with athletes and Ðukić’s family, which sparked controversy.

Dave Castro, the founder of CrossFit Games, later apologized for stating that the decision to continue the games was “blessed” by the family. In a statement reported by WFAA, Castro acknowledged that the decision was made by CrossFit and that he regretted causing any additional pain to the Ðukić family. 2.2. What Was Luka Đukić’s Reaction?

Luka Ðukić, Lazar’s brother and a fellow CrossFit Games competitor, expressed strong criticism of the CrossFit Games organizers. He denied giving his blessing for the games to continue and questioned the lack of immediate response by the event’s staff.

In a statement posted on his Instagram account, Luka stated that he reviewed video footage of his brother’s drowning and observed no attempt to save him by nearby volunteers who were not adequately equipped. He voiced his intention to investigate the incident thoroughly to determine who was responsible for the apparent lack of safety measures. His reaction highlighted the grief and frustration felt by the family, as well as concerns about the accountability of the organizers.

9. How Does Weather Impact Water Events?

Weather conditions can significantly impact water events, increasing the risk of accidents and injuries. Strong winds can create waves and currents that make swimming more challenging. Cold temperatures can lead to hypothermia, which can impair judgment and coordination.

Lightning can pose a serious threat to swimmers and event staff. Poor visibility can make it difficult to spot struggling swimmers or potential hazards. Event organizers should monitor weather conditions closely and be prepared to postpone or cancel events if necessary. Athletes should also be aware of the potential impact of weather on their performance and safety.
